Nipples do not typically stay hard permanently after nipple piercings. Initial hardness may occur due to swelling and the body's healing response. Once healed, nipple hardness depends on individual physiology and external stimuli, similar to unpierced nipples.

- How long does it take for nipple piercings to heal? Nipple piercings typically take 3 to 6 months to heal completely, depending on individual body characteristics.
- Can nipple piercings affect breastfeeding? In most cases, nipple piercings do not affect breastfeeding, but consulting with a healthcare provider is recommended before piercing.
- What are common problems with nipple piercings? Common issues include infections, irritation, and migration of the jewelry, particularly if piercings are not properly cared for.
- Do nipple piercings change your sensitivity? Sensitivity can vary; some individuals report increased sensitivity, while others may experience changes post-healing.
